Output fab58c752864c1c89d4d56697b3eab53dc1ada68574d40d93e7cc22716028c51:0

value
527724
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 84a7e6662305a16e4bc28802643549257638760d OP_EQUALVERIFY OP_CHECKSIG
address
1D6RLDdrnWNDQjsrwWfpQ45WQKm2Bdtyjy
transaction
fab58c752864c1c89d4d56697b3eab53dc1ada68574d40d93e7cc22716028c51
spent
true